Sacramento biz paper hires new real estate reporter

June 1, 2012

Posted by Chris Roush

Sanford “Sandy” Nax has bee named the new commercial real estate and construction reporter at the Sacramento Business Journal, replacing Michael Shaw.

Editor Jack Robinson writes, “Mike moved to Paris in April with his wife, a microbiologist who recently began a research fellowship there. His colleagues — especially our retail reporter, Kelly Johnson — have been covering real estate stories since then and are especially happy to see the job filled.

“Sandy is a veteran business journalist with long experience on the real estate beat and deep understanding of the industry. He worked as a business reporter at The Fresno Bee from 1988 to 2010 before taking a break from journalism to work for the San Joaquin Valley Clean Energy Organization.

“A graduate of California State Polytechnic University San Luis Obispo, Sandy also has worked for the Desert Sun in Palm Springs and the Santa Rosa Press Democrat.

“Sandy and I worked together in Fresno, where I was managing editor before joining the Business Journal early last year.”
